First Conditional — Lückentext 2: Satzteile verbinden
Vervollständige den Hauptsatz zu jedem if-Teil. Verwende will, can oder might.
Schreibe einen passenden Hauptsatz. Es gibt mehrere mögliche Antworten — die Lösung zeigt eine Musterlösung.
Aufgabe
-
If the train is delayed, ___
→ If the train is delayed, we will miss our connection. (First Conditional Hauptsatz: reale Möglichkeit → will + Infinitiv) -
If you practise every day, ___
→ If you practise every day, you will improve quickly. (First Conditional Hauptsatz: reale Möglichkeit → will + Infinitiv) -
If she does not call back soon, ___
→ If she does not call back soon, I will try again tomorrow. (First Conditional Hauptsatz: reale Möglichkeit → will + Infinitiv) -
If it gets too hot this summer, ___
→ If it gets too hot this summer, we might go to the mountains. (First Conditional Hauptsatz: unsichere Möglichkeit → might + Infinitiv) -
If they win the match tonight, ___
→ If they win the match tonight, they will qualify for the final. (First Conditional Hauptsatz: reale Möglichkeit → will + Infinitiv) -
If you bring your umbrella, ___
→ If you bring your umbrella, you will not get wet. (First Conditional Hauptsatz: reale Möglichkeit → will not + Infinitiv) -
If he applies for the job, ___
→ If he applies for the job, he might get an interview. (First Conditional Hauptsatz: unsichere Möglichkeit → might + Infinitiv) -
If you do not charge your phone tonight, ___
→ If you do not charge your phone tonight, it will run out of battery tomorrow. (First Conditional Hauptsatz: reale Möglichkeit → will + Infinitiv) -
If we leave early enough, ___
→ If we leave early enough, we can avoid the traffic. (First Conditional Hauptsatz: Möglichkeit/Erlaubnis → can + Infinitiv) -
If the weather improves over the weekend, ___
→ If the weather improves over the weekend, we will have a barbecue. (First Conditional Hauptsatz: reale Möglichkeit → will + Infinitiv) -
If she eats something before the meeting, ___
→ If she eats something before the meeting, she will feel better. (First Conditional Hauptsatz: reale Möglichkeit → will + Infinitiv) -
If the concert sells out quickly, ___
→ If the concert sells out quickly, we might not get any tickets. (First Conditional Hauptsatz: unsichere Möglichkeit → might not + Infinitiv)
